Imishini yokungenisa i-Ultrasonic Cavitation iyithuluzi elisebenzisa umphumela we-ultrasonic caviation ukuze usebenze. Isebenzisa ukuphakama okuphezulu - imvamisa ye-ultrasonic (imvamisa phakathi kwama-20 khz kanye ne-1 mhz) ukukhiqiza ukushintshana okuphezulu kwezingcindezi eziphakeme neziphansi ku-uketshezi, ngaleyo ndlela kubangele isizukulwane esisheshayo, ukunwebeka kanye nokuqhuma kobudlova kwama-bubble cavitation. Le nqubo ikhipha amandla amakhulu futhi ingafakwa ezimweni ezahlukahlukene zezimboni nezesayensi.
Isimiso Esiyisisekelo
Ukudlidliza kwe-Ultrasonic:Idivayisi iguqula amandla kagesi ibe phezulu - imvamisa yokudlidliza kwemishini nge-transducer futhi uyidlulisela ku-ketshezi.
Umphumela We-Cavitation:Amagagasi e-Ultrasonic abangela ukwehla okungazelelwe ekucindezelweni kwendawo koketshezi, kwakha ama-bubble amancane (ama-bubble e-cavitation); Lapho ingcindezi ibuyiselwe, ama-bubble awela khona manjalo, akhiqiza amazinga okushisa aphezulu (endaweni yezinkulungwane zama-degree Celsius), ingcindezi ephezulu (izinkulungwane zamossandes) kanye nokuphakama kwama-microshets.
Ukukhishwa kwamandla:Amandla akhishwe ngokuqhuma kwama-bubble angabhubhisa ukwakheka kwezinto zokwakha, athuthukise ukusabela kwamakhemikhali noma afinyelele ukuhlanza okusebenzayo.
Izindawo eziphambili zesicelo
Ukuhlanza Kwezimboni:
Susa amabala anenkani, amafutha noma izinhlayiya kusuka ebusweni bezingxenye zokunemba, izakhi ze-elekthronikhi namadivayisi wezokwelapha, ikakhulukazi alungele ukuhlanza izakhiwo eziyinkimbinkimbi.
Ukucutshungulwa okubonakalayo:
Ukuhlakazeka kwe-nanomateriouder (njenge-graphene, i-carbon nanotubes) noma ukwelashwa okungaphezulu kwensimbi (ukususwa kwe-oxide, ungqimba).
Ukuvikelwa Kwezemvelo:
Ukuwohloka kwezinto ezingcolile ezinamanzi angcolile (njengamadayi, ama-pesticides), noma ukwelashwa kwama-microplastics.
I-Biology nezokwelapha:
Ukuphazamiseka kweseli (ukukhishwa kwezakhi ze-intracellular), ukulungiswa kwezinhlelo zokulethwa kwezidakamizwa, noma ukusabela kwamakhemikhali okusizayo (njengokuphendula kwamakhemikhali (njengokuhlanzeka kwe-homogenization kanye ne-emulsation).
Ukucwaninga ngeLabhoratri:
Shesha ukusabela kwamakhemikhali (amakhemikhali womsindo), alingisa izimo ezijwayelekile zomzimba.

1.Izinhlobo zamasampula zingacutshungulwa ngama-homogenizer e-ultrasonic?
Ama-homogenizer we-ultrasonic angacubungula amasampula anhlobonhlobo, kufaka phakathi izicubu zemvelo, amaseli, ama-microorganisms, impahla yezitshalo, ukwakhiwa kwemithi, ama-emulsions, ukumiswa, izinqumo, nezinhlobo ezahlukahlukene zoketshezi.
2.Vala amasayizi ahlukene nezinketho zamandla ezitholakala kuma-homogenizer we-ultrasonic?
Yebo, ama-homogenizer e-ultrasonic eza ngobukhulu obuhlukahlukene kanye nezinketho zamandla ukuze amukele amavolumu ahlukene wesampula kanye nezidingo zokucubungula. Zisukela kumadivayisi amancane aphathwayo ama-incane - Izicelo zesikali ku-benchtop enkulu noma ezimboni - amasistimu esikalini.
3. Ngikhetha Kanye I-homogenizer efanele ye-ultrasonic isicelo sami?
Lapho ukhetha i-homogenizer ye-ultrasonic, cabanga ngezici ezifana nevolumu yesampula, isikhathi sokucubungula, imvamisa kanye nezilungiselelo zamandla, uhlobo lwesampula, kanye nezidingo ezithile zohlelo lokusebenza. Ukubonisana nomenzi noma umphakeli kungasiza ekukhetheni idivaysi efanelekile kakhulu.
Ama-homogenizer we-ultrasonic asetshenziswe ngokuhlanganiswa namanye amasu?
Yebo, ama-homogenizer e-ultrasonic angasetshenziswa ngokuhlanganiswa namanye amasu ukuthuthukisa ukusebenza kahle kanye nokusebenza kahle kokucutshungulwa kwesampula. Isibonelo, zingasetshenziswa ngokuhambisana nokwelashwa kwe-enzymatic, ukuguga kwemishini, noma izindlela zokulawula izinga lokushisa ukufeza imiphumela ethile.
5.Kubaluleke kakhulu lapho ukhetha idivaysi efanele - Isilinganiso samandla noma ama-amplitude?
Ukukhishwa kwamandla akuyona inqubomgomo yedwa yokukhetha i-homogeniser ye-ultrasonic. Leli nani libonisa kuphela amandla e-generator ye-ultrasonic kepha hhayi amandla ahanjiswe kwisampula. I-amplitude e-radiating ebusweni le-proBE yinto enqumayo ngenkathi ecubungula ivolumu yesampula.
